  3. 360 Chicago Observation Deck. Located on the 94th floor of the John Hancock Center, 360 CHICAGO offers breathtaking views of Chicago’s skyline, the lakefront, and four states. It’s the only place you can enjoy Chicago’s highest thrill ride, TILT – a giant moving platform that literally TILTs visitors over the edge of the building.

    360 CHICAGO is located in one of Chicago’s most famous structures, the iconic John Hancock Building. The building was completed in 1969, at which point in time it was the second-tallest building in the world.     360 CHICAGO Observation Deck is open every day between the hours of 9:00am and 11:00pm. However, please do keep in mind as you plan your visit that the last actual entry time here is at 10:30pm.
    Children under the age of 3 years old may enter the 360 CHICAGO Observation Deck free of charge.
